After months of battle with cancer, Gov. Rotimi Akeredolu of Ondo State, Wednesday, passed on.

His demise has been confirmed by the State Government which described him as an extraordinary leader.

Commissioner for Information and Orientation, Bamidele Ademola-Olateju, in a statement issued in Akure, said “it was a sad day in Ondo state.

The statement reads “With a heavy heart, the Ondo State Government announces the tragic passing of our beloved Governor, Arakunrin Oluwarotimi Akeredolu, SAN, CON.

“Mr. Governor peacefully departed from this world in the early hours of today, Wednesday, December 27, 2023.

”This tragedy has left behind a profound void in our hearts. Governor Akeredolu answered the eternal call while receiving medical treatment in Germany.

“He succumbed to complications arising from protracted prostate cancer.

“A letter has been sent to President Bola Tinubu, GCFR, to officially inform His Excellency of this devastating news.

”The Family and the Ondo State Government appreciate Mr. President for his support for Governor Akeredolu during his illness.

“The family and the state government will release further details regarding the funeral arrangements.

Meanwhile the Acting Governor, Lucky Aiyedatiwa has been sworn-in as substantive governor of the state in line with the Constitution of the country.

The swearing-in was held at the Cocoa Conference Hall in the governor’s office in Akure, the state capital with the oath administered by the chief judge, Justice Olusegun Odusola at 5:18 pm.

Present at the swearing-in ceremony were other judges and top government officials, including the secretary to the state government and members of the state cabinet, the state All Progressives Congress (APC) chairman and members of the state house of assembly.
